70A.39 - BONE MARROW AND ORGAN DONATION INCENTIVE PROGRAM.
70A.39 BONE MARROW AND ORGAN DONATION INCENTIVE
PROGRAM.
1. For the purposes of this section:
a. "Bone marrow" means the soft tissue that fills human bone
cavities.
b. "Vascular organ" means a heart, lung, liver, pancreas,
kidney, intestine, or other organ that requires the continuous
circulation of blood to remain useful for purposes of
transplantation.
2. Beginning July 1, 2003, state employees, excluding employees
covered under a collective bargaining agreement which provides
otherwise, shall be granted leaves of absence in accordance with the
following:
a. A leave of absence of up to five workdays for an employee
who requests a leave of absence to serve as a bone marrow donor if
the employee provides written verification from the employee's
physician or the hospital involved with the bone marrow donation that
the employee will serve as a bone marrow donor.
b. A leave of absence of up to thirty workdays for an
employee who requests a leave of absence to serve as a vascular organ
donor if the employee provides written verification from the
employee's physician or the hospital involved with the vascular organ
donation that the employee will serve as a vascular organ donor.
3. An employee who is granted a leave of absence under this
section shall receive leave without loss of seniority, pay, vacation
time, personal days, sick leave, insurance and health coverage
benefits, or earned overtime accumulation. The employee shall be
compensated at the employee's regular rate of pay for those regular
work hours during which the employee is absent from work.
4. An employee deemed to be on leave under this section shall not
be deemed to be an employee of the state for purposes of workers'
compensation or for purposes of the Iowa tort claims Act. Section History: Recent Form
